What does "stencil" mean?

  1. noun A sheet with a cut-out pattern used to apply paint or ink in that shape onto a surface.
    "She used a stencil to paint the house number on the wall."
  2. verb To create a design using a stencil.
    "He stencilled the logo onto the crates before shipping."
